Crossword-Solution: OMNIPOTENT
Dictionary
| Word | Word Type | Definition |
|---|---|---|
| Omnipotent | a. | Able in every respect and for every work; unlimited in ability; all-powerful; almighty; as, the Being that can create worlds must be omnipotent. |
| Omnipotent | a. | Having unlimited power of a particular kind; as, omnipotent love. |
